To gain access to my forum new members must pay a fee. But every day I'm still getting new members that aren't paying but still able to register. Every registration link on the site I can find leads to the page to purchase the membership. Is there a back door into wpForo that I'm missing? How can I stop these people from registering without paying?

 

- My site uses Paid Membership Pro for its membership management

This is a false information about wpForo and a backdoor. There is not such a thing.

Login/Register is NOT handled by wpForo but from Wordpress core.

Search your logs to see from where it comes from.

I don't know how the membership plugin works but just in case try the Following

Go to Dashboard > Forums > Settings > Features Tab and check the below-mentioned options:

Replace Registration Page URL to Forum Registration Page URL

Replace Login Page URL to Forum Login Page URL

Replace Reset Password Page URL to Forum Reset Password Page URL
